Dr Lin Jianchu | Virtual Reality | Best Researcher Award

Dean Assiatant, Huaiyin Institute of Technology, China

Dr. Jianchu Lin, an IEEE member (No. 99586082), CCF member (No. 38830M), and CSIG member (No. E653227581M), is currently Dean Assistant in the Faculty of Computer and Software Engineering at Huaiyin Institute of Technology (HYIT), where he joined in 2020 after graduating from the University of Chinese Academy of Sciences in 2019. His expertise lies in 3D Computer Graphics, Vision, Intelligent Systems, and Artificial Intelligence. Dr. Lin has led and participated in over ten significant projects funded by NSFCs, provinces, and industry and has published more than 20 SCI and EI papers. He also serves as a reviewer for journals like IJAEOG, IEEE TGRS, and TITS, and holds roles such as Editor of IEEE ICCD 2024 and TPC member of IEEE GCAIoT 2024.

ACADEMIC LEADERSHIP AND TENURE 🌟

Chandran's illustrious career at Ayya Nadar Janaki Ammal College began in 1996 as a Lecturer, steadily progressing through various roles including Lecturer - Senior Scale, Assistant Professor - Selection Grade, and ultimately, as Associate Professor. His leadership acumen was further evidenced during his tenure as the Head of the institution from 2009 to 2012, where he played a pivotal role in shaping the academic landscape and fostering a culture of excellence.

EXEMPLARY CONTRIBUTIONS TO EDUCATION πŸ“š

Throughout his tenure, Chandran has been instrumental in driving educational initiatives and academic reforms. His involvement as a Member in the Board of Studies PG at Madurai Kamaraj University and his role as a Research Guide in Computer Guide underscore his commitment to enhancing the quality of education and research in the field of computer science.
